JTAG边界扫描器使用教程
项目介绍
JTAG边界扫描器是一个用于调试或测试带有JTAG接口的电子板的软件工具。该项目实现了Windows版本的图形用户界面(GUI),并支持BSDL文件,目标IO引脚采样和控制模式(SAMPLE & EXTEST),以及通过JTAG模拟I2C和SPI总线。
项目快速启动
以下是快速启动JTAG边界扫描器的步骤:
-
克隆仓库:
git clone https://github.com/viveris/jtag-boundary-scanner.git cd jtag-boundary-scanner -
安装依赖:
# 根据项目文档安装所需的依赖 -
编译项目:
make -
运行程序:
./jtag_boundary_scanner_gui
应用案例和最佳实践
应用案例
- 电路板测试:使用JTAG边界扫描器可以对电路板上的连接进行测试,确保所有连接正确无误。
- 调试嵌入式设备:通过JTAG接口,可以对嵌入式设备进行调试,查看和修改内部状态。
最佳实践
- 定期更新:确保使用最新版本的软件,以获得最新的功能和修复的bug。
- 详细文档:在使用过程中,详细记录测试步骤和结果,便于后续分析和复现。
典型生态项目
- OpenOCD:一个开源的硬件调试器和编程工具,支持JTAG接口。
- UrJTAG:一个开源的JTAG工具,用于硬件调试和边界扫描。
通过以上步骤和案例,您可以快速上手并有效使用JTAG边界扫描器进行电子板的调试和测试。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



